One-Armed Man Arrested for Clapping


Sometimes it’s tricky determining whether someone is innocent or guilty, but other times it's just plain obvious. Especially when it involves clapping and missing an arm: it's rather difficult to applaud when you only have one hand to do it with.

That didn’t stop Belarus police from arresting a one-armed man for clapping during a protest. Konstantin Kaplin, an unemployed man from Grodno, was fined $200 for the offense. Kaplin said he was watching the demonstration and trying to film it when he was grabbed by police.

According to Kaplin the judge looked ashamed of herself when she levied the fine. Fining innocent single-limbed people for the most harmless crime imaginable was probably not what she went to law school for.

Seven months ago Belarus police also accused a deaf and mute man for shouting anti-government slogans. Arguably they might just be doing it for the lol of it.
